Ice Cream Maker Glossary

Churning: process of mixing and freezing mixture to minimize crystallization by incorporating air.

Clotted-Cream Ice Cream: made from richest creams for luxurious texture and taste - clotted cream and chocolate or clotted cream and berries.

Eggs: add richness; allow fats and water to combine better; slow down melting.

Electric Ice Cream Maker: 3 levels of ice cream makers with hollow inner chambers filled with coolant to process ice cream to a soft stage in 20-40 minutes.

Flavorings: most recipes call for vanilla; additional flavors can be added. Flavorings with alcohol slow the freezing process.

Frozen Yogurt: made from low-fat or fat-free yogurt, gelatin, corn syrup, and flavorings that are processed in an ice cream machine to soft-serve or hard consistencies.

Gelato: Italian frozen dessert similar to ice cream, using milk, sugar, fruit, liquors, spices, nuts, chocolate, flavorings, and processed in an ice cream or gelato maker to a semi-frozen or hard consistency.

Hand-Cranked Ice Cream maker: ice cream maker that uses ice and salt to freeze, requiring about 20 minutes of hand-cranking to reach a soft stage.

Ice Cream: a dessert made from a combination of milk, cream, sugar, eggs, and flavorings. The mixture is precooked, cooled, and placed in a White Mountain ice cream maker for processing.

Luxury Ice Cream: made from double cream and sugar for extra richness.

Milk: skim, 1%, 2%, whole, and soy milks each achieve a different consistency of ice cream; lighter and often with a more watery taste than cream produces.

Organic Ice Cream: made from organic whole milk, organic cream, organic refined sugar, pasteurized organic eggs - most often in vanilla, strawberry, and chocolate flavorings.

Overrun: amount of air churned into ice cream during freezing - 50% for luxury ice creams.

Paddles: part of a Cuisinart ice cream maker that churns the mixture during the freezing process.

Soft Ice Cream: produced in 20 to 40 minutes from a soft serve ice cream maker - a completely smooth, easily scooped dessert.

Sorbet: a low-fat, vegan (free of animal products) frozen fruit dessert made from fruit puree and sweetener.

Still-Frozen: Freezing ice cream or gelato without churning.

Sweeteners: most often sugar is used because it dissolves well, but honey, brown sugar, maple syrup, and artificial sweeteners can be used.

Whipping Cream: gives ice cream its smooth, creamy texture because of the higher fat content.
